Bickerton to launch three fresh folders at Eurobike

Bickerton Portables is to exhibit at Eurobike for the first time this year, using the show as a platform for the launch of three new builds.

Currently distributed in the UK, Japan, Russia, China, Singapore, Indonesia, Malaysia, the Philippines and Mexico, with recent appointments added in Belgium, Luxembourg and Thailand, the brand is fast becomming a global folding bike player.

The three new models to go on show in Friedrichshafen next week include the eminently portable 14” Scout, 16” Pilot, and 20” Comet, which has a Steel Cro-Mo frame. The bikes are priced to retail between €350-€1,500. Also on display will be a range of complementary accessories.

Bickerton Portables will be present at Eurobike Demo Day, stand DD113 and at the show in hall B4-303.
